I also agree with your take on the X's cost. There was a discussion on WatchCrunch specifically on whether or not this is too expensive, this was my thought (fwiw): The Twelve X is a titanium sports watch with an in-house COSC movement with 120 hour power reserve for $4865. The Bell & Ross BR05 Skeleton is stainless steel, uses a Sellita SW300 and charges $6900. The Maurice LaCroix Masterpiece Skeleton is in stainless steel, uses a base Valjoux 7750 and they charge $7400. If we want in-house, the closest is the Oris ProPilot X in titanium with a 10 day power reserve for $7600 or the Zenith Defy El Primero 21 for $13,500. I personally think that there is a resemblance of the CW to the Piaget Polo Skeleton, but that one's $28,500. My point of course is this: is the Twelve X a lot of money? Yes, $5k is a lot of money for most people, absolutely. Is it a lot of money for what you are buying, relative to what the market is for watches with a similar design or features? Not even remotely. I don't see what the problem is, beyond the complaint that it's a CW. Everyone's favorite watch company, Seiko, sells watches anywhere from $50ish dollars to $420,000. I have no issue with CW offering a premium watch with excellent finishing and excellent mechanics at an off-the-shelf price, even if that off-the-shelf price is higher than most of its collection.

just FYI grade 5 Ti is not "better" than grade 2 Ti. They have different alloy compositions and are used for different things. It is apples and oranges. If anything, grade 2 can be preferred because superior corrosion resistance is a more desirable property than superior tensile strength on watches... Really dislike whichever industry person that came up with the grade 5 > grade 2 selling point
